Overview

Miscanthus sacchariflorus, commonly known as Amur or Silver Banner Grass, is a robust perennial grass reaching up to 6-8 feet tall. Preferring full sun, it thrives in a variety of soils and is noted for its feathery silver plumes and green arching foliage that turns golden in fall.
